In the following exercises, factor completely using the difference of squares pattern, if possible.
162a4b2-32b2

The complete factor of ploynomial is 2b23a-23a+29a2+4

Step by step solution

01

Step 1. Given information   

Consider the given ploynomial.

162a4b2-32b2

02

Step 2. Formula used

a2-b2=a+ba-b

03

Step 3. Find the factor using difference of square pattern.  

162a4b2-32b2=2b281a4-16=2b29a22-42=2b29a2-49a2+4

04

Step 4. Write them as product of conjugate.  

2b29a2-49a2+4=2b23a2-229a2+4=2b23a-23a+29a2+4
